Fresh Fruit and Vegetables, Prices and Spreads in Selected Markets, 1975-84

Joan Pearrow

No 154629, Statistical Bulletin from United States Department of Agriculture, Economic Research Service

Abstract: Retail values of fresh fruit and vegetables rose during 1975-84. Growers' and packers' share of consumers expenditures for fresh fruit and vegetables averaged 1 percentage point higher in 1980-84 than in 1975-79. This bulletin is a comprehensive and regional evaluation of the spreads between the prices paid by consumers and those received by producers, with almost 200 tables displaying regional retail values, wholesale and shipping point prices, transportation charges, and market price spreads for 17 fresh fruit and vegetables.
